Crime & Safety
Crime & Safety
grade C
Based on violent and property crime rates.
Violent Crimes
- Calculated annually per 100,000 residents
- Assault714.8national 282.7
- Murder9.7national 6.1
- Rape0national 40.7
- Robbery96.6national 135.5
Property Crimes
- Calculated annually per 100,000 residents
- Burglary627.8national 500.1
- Theft1,323.3national 2,042.8
- Motor Vehicle Theft289.8national 284

Bernalillo is a small town, full of big personalities. We have a few annual events, one of which is the Las Fiestas de San Lorenzo. This event spans a few days during the first week in August, and consists of dancing and live entertainment down the main street in town. I was (nearly) born and raised here, and I am very thankful for the diversity of the area.
